Guests are allowed a maximum stay of _ days in a row with the permission of roommate/s.
(Input a number)
Answer explanation
Overnight guests are allowed only with the consent of other roommates, and are restricted to a maximum three (3) day stay at any one time.
During final exams and the weekend preceding final exams, regardless of roommate consent, overnight guests are prohibited.

Answer explanation
Residents are permitted to keep fish, as the only allowable pet, in their room under the following conditions:
- All residents of the room/apartment agree to have a fish tank in the room
- Fish tank size cannot exceed 10 U.S. gallons
- Flesh-eating species (e.g., piranha) are not permitted
-All appropriate precautions must be taken to ensure that the electrical connection to the fish tank is safe
-Maintenance of the fish and tank, including over break periods, must be ensured
